High-income footprint on only 1 ZIP: the city page and the ZIP page nearly coincide. Headline income $108,933 and home value $472,700 should be read as near-neighborhood numbers ; bachelor's attainment averages 31.3%.

Owner-occupancy sits in a mixed band (71.4%) - check the ZIP page's tenure split before treating Whitman as a pure owner town.

Within Massachusetts, Dennis is the closest lower-income city and Deerfield the closest higher-income city by average ZIP household income. Their 1 and 1 ZIP footprints are the immediate statewide comparison set for Whitman.

Whitman's single ZIP 02382 carries the town

Whitman is published as a single USPS ZIP. Code 02382 is the entire residential footprint (14,489 ACS residents), so the city page and the ZIP page tell the same household story, open that ZIP for income, tenure, and commute detail.

Mid-pack ZBP load on Whitman's one ZIP

Citywide ZBP: 265 establishments, 2,197 employees , annual payroll $98,048k (~18 establishments per 1,000 residents) across 1 of 1 ZIPs. Peak business ZIP 02382 (265 units) ; leading NAICS Construction (58) · also Retail trade · Other services (except public administration) .
